DAF Trucks marks 60 years of Belgian production, highlights €650M investment

What Happened

DAF Trucks began production in Oevel, Belgium, on May 5, 1966, with truck cabs. Over six decades, the site expanded to include axle manufacturing in 1971 and a state-of-the-art paint shop in 1985. Recent investments of more than €650 million have automated cab and axle production, introduced a new paint shop with 50% lower emissions, and enabled production of electric truck models. The plant now employs 2,000 people and works with 400 Belgian suppliers.

Key Milestones
  1. 1966

    First four truck cabs produced on May 5; factory operational.

  2. 1971

    Axle production transferred from Eindhoven to Westerlo.

  3. 1985

    New environmentally friendly cab paint shop opens.

  4. 2021

    3 millionth axle produced in Westerlo.

  5. 2024

    Awarded 'Factory of the Future' by Agoria.

Terms in This Story

Factory of the Future
An award by the Belgian technology federation Agoria recognizing advanced manufacturing, innovation, and sustainability.
Just-in-time
A production system where parts are delivered exactly when needed, reducing inventory.
Body-in-white
The stage in auto manufacturing where the car body's sheet metal components are welded together before painting.
PACCAR Production System
A manufacturing philosophy emphasizing continuous improvement and employee-driven efficiency.
